Unboxing Motorola Atrix

Today, I am unboxingMotorola Atrix 4G on AT&T.  It runs on Android 2.2.  This phone has a dual core processor. It also has Motoblur.

The Motorola Atrix comes packed with a Sim Card for the LTE network, a USB to micro USB cable, surprisingly, a HDMI cable, and also some paperwork and the charger.

It really is unusual and surprising it comes with HDMI cable.  Other phones don’t have this great feature.

Looking at the phone, I like it.  It looks a lot like aniPhone 3G.  On the top of the phone there is a recessed power button and audio jack with the volume rocker on the upper right.  On the left side are the HDMI and micro USB ports. The back says lock/power  near the power button at the top and can open to reveal the huge battery, which is 1880 mAmp. This phone has back and front facing cameras.

Booting it up, the screen image does not look as vibrant to me as the Sprint Evo 4G but the phone seems really fast because the AT&T network popped up very fast.  The screen is very fluid in its response to finger swipes.  I test the browser a bit and feel that the network performance is pretty good, very fast.  The phone speaker is also pretty good.

All-in-all, this is a very nice phone.  The network is really impressive, very fast.  If you can get a 4G device, they are crazy fast.  The phone itself feels good and seems very functional.
